Want to get a security camera for less than $120? Believe it or not, that’s totally possible with these options from Wyze, Tend, Canary, Blink, and Amazon, all top smart home security brands. I’ll be putting these cameras up to Security Baron’s Necessary Features Test, where I judge them based on video, audio, night vision, storage, smart platform integrations, artificial intelligence, value, and convenience. Of course, I want my camera to be user-friendly and have an installation process, so I’ll be talking about that as well. Do the wyze cam need a memory card?
You don't need it because there's 14 days of free cloud storage, but you can buy a 32 GB micro-SD card separately if you want local storage as well. More info on the Wyze Cam here: bit.ly/2Tj7oeq
And if you want continuous recording. Otherwise just motion and sound detection clips of 12s.
